Magnets to drive drugs

Tiny particles of iron may help doctors deliver targeted cancer drugs using the pull of a magnet, according to researchers at the University of Edinburgh.
And such treatments could potentially improve the effectiveness of tumour-killing drugs while reducing the painful side effects associated with traditional treatments.
"It's a new way of driving drugs around the body. Drug trafficking, if you will," Andrew Harrison, a materials chemist at the University of Edinburgh, was quoted as saying.
"If you tether the drug to a small magnetic particle, then you can use an external magnetic field to make sure it gets to the appropriate part of the body and stays there," he added.
The new magnetic treatment would help doctors to target particular cancer cells without having any side effects.
In the last few years, researchers have been working on several strategies to provide a more specific attack on cancer cells by using antibodies, which are immune proteins that attach to targets with incredible specificity, to guide the flow of anti-tumour drugs. But these antibodies do not work in all patients.
So, Harrison and his collaborators are trying a novel approach by injecting ironbound drugs in liquid solution and then immediately drawing them towards tumours with a magnetic field which would not only deliver concentrated doses of strong medication, but also limit the effect of the drug to a particular area of the patients body.
